OpenAI Enterprise News: Latest Updates and Innovations for Businesses

OpenAI continues to roll out powerful tools and platforms tailored for enterprise users. Its newest announcements include Frontier, a dynamic AI co-worker platform; early access to GPT‑5.2 for advanced workplace needs; a new alliance with London Stock Exchange Group to integrate ChatGPT Enterprise; and long-term infrastructure ventures like the Broadcom hardware partnership. These developments reflect a deliberate push into business-grade AI through scalable tools, high-performance compute, and strategic industry alliances.


Frontier: AI “Co-Workers” for Business Workflows

OpenAI has launched Frontier, a platform designed to enable enterprises to build, deploy, and manage AI agents that act as collaborating “AI co-workers.” These agents can tap into internal systems like Salesforce or Slack to process documents and execute code. Customers such as Intuit, State Farm, Thermo Fisher, and Uber are already testing the platform .

CEO Fidji Simo underscored that Frontier is meant to complement—not replace—existing software systems, and can integrate agents from other AI platforms like Anthropic and Microsoft . In a landscape where rapid AI adoption is critical, Frontier aims to help businesses deploy intelligent tools that enhance productivity while working alongside traditional workflows .


GPT‑5.2 Early Access: Smarter AI for Professional Tasks

In December 2025, OpenAI introduced GPT‑5.2 to its Enterprise and Education customers in early access. This model further improves capabilities in generating work artifacts like spreadsheets, performing tool usage, and handling long-context retrieval. Admins can enable GPT‑5.2 within workspaces and begin transitioning custom GPTs to this model as of January 12, 2026 .

Alongside GPT‑5.2, OpenAI also integrated the ChatGPT Compliance API into a unified Compliance Logs Platform, enabling enterprises to extract immutable, time-windowed JSONL logs for audit and observability purposes .


Global Partnerships: London Stock Exchange Embraces ChatGPT

The London Stock Exchange Group (LSEG) has partnered with OpenAI to embed ChatGPT Enterprise into its analytics tools and platforms. More than 4,000 LSEG employees and select clients can now query financial data through ChatGPT, facilitated via the Model Context Protocol—a standard from Anthropic that supports AI-database connectivity .

This initiative falls under LSEG’s “LSEG Everywhere” strategy, which integrates AI analytics into its operations while leveraging years of historical financial data. It illustrates how AI tools are becoming embedded within enterprise intelligence workflows .


Scaling Infrastructure: Broadcom Partnership for AI Hardware

OpenAI has formalized a multi-year collaboration with Broadcom to develop and deploy 10 gigawatts of custom AI accelerators and rack systems. The first phase of hardware rollout is slated for the second half of 2026, with full deployment expected by 2029. OpenAI leads design efforts, while Broadcom handles development and operations .

This push reflects OpenAI’s strategic move away from reliance on Nvidia toward in-house, vendor-neutral architectures powered by Ethernet-based networking. It complements existing compute commitments spanning Nvidia, AMD, and others .


Building Momentum: Enterprise Growth & Market Dynamics

OpenAI’s enterprise push aligns with broader trends: market-share dips from competitors, expanded partnerships, and diversified infrastructure and funding.

  • Market shifts: By end of 2025, OpenAI’s share of enterprise LLM usage slipped from 50% to 27%, while Anthropic rose to 40% and Google Gemini to 21% .
  • Strategic partnerships: OpenAI is expanding its collaboration with ServiceNow, embedding frontier models into enterprise workflows for summarization, search, and voice functionality .

Revenue growth continues to be explosive. OpenAI’s annualized revenue rose from ~$2 billion in 2023 to over $20 billion by 2025, tightly linked to compute capacity scaling . Infrastructure investments have also ballooned, including major deals with Oracle, AMD, and a leadership recapitalization that positions Microsoft with a substantial stake under a dual-structure corporate model .
